Child Care

Provided by: Dundonald Child Care Co-operative

Service Description

A licensed child care facility that provides care and supervision for up to 30 children between the ages of 18 months and 12 years. Child Care Subsidy accepted. 

May be able to accommodate children with delays and differing needs. Please contact for further information.

Parent run board of directors with the opportunity to volunteer.

Programs and Activities

  • Has a more structured day which is play-based.
  • Children are always allowed choices and developmental appropriateness is always taken into consideration.
  • School-age children are escorted by childcare supervisors to and from school.
  • Children are asked which centre they would like to play in and are given time to switch if needed.
  • Provided with activities that foster independence.
  • Centres toys, sensory tables, and activities are dependent on children’s needs and interests.
  • Children go outside twice a day weather permitting – stay outside from forty-five minutes to an hour and thirty minutes every day.
  • Tries to include stories, games, and activities of different countries because children are very diverse.

Nutrition

  • Very important in the centre as they want children to develop healthy eating and physical activity habits, at an early age, which is crucial in early childhood.
  • Nutrition is very important to children’s physical and mental development to grow and develop.
  • Educators eat with the children during meal time to set a good example, especially when teaching to take turns and share.
  • Five week menu, which is rotated every week.
  • Children are given two snacks and a lunch every day.
  • Meals are based on Canada’s Food Guide so that children are getting adequate variety and amounts of foods from the four food groups.
  • Morning and afternoon snacks consist of two food groups including vegetables or fruit.  
  • Lunch is composed of three or more food groups.
  • Milk is offered twice a day – juice is offered twice a week and is unsweetened – water is also offered.
  • Children with special diets are provided with special food.
